Abstract
The pulse sequences HNCACB and CBCANH correlating side chain C-beta resonan ces with amide resonances in the protein backbone do not distinguish betwee n inter- and intraresidue correlations. The new pulse sequences sequential HNCACB and sequential CBCANH make this distinction by suppressing coherence transfer between C-13(alpha) and N-15 via the one-bond J(NCalpha) coupling so that only the sequential correlations are observed in the spectrum. The experimental results of applying sequential HNCACB in a clean-TROSY-adapte d implementation to the protein Chymotrypsin Inhibitor 2 at 800 MHz are pre sented. (C) 2001 Academic Press.
